* Description: Reading drawings and building accurate material lists saves money; this workshop makes both skills practical. You’ll decode electrical symbols, schedules, and notes, then trace circuits across plan, elevation, and detail views. Takeoff exercises teach how to count devices, measure conduit and cable, and quantify supports and fittings realistically. A pricing template links takeoffs to a bill of materials and labor assumptions, producing consistent proposals. Alternates and value options are documented so clients can choose without surprises later. Change‑order tracking ties plan revisions to scope, reducing disputes and rework. Sample projects include an apartment unit, a small retail space, and a service upgrade. You’ll practice annotating drawings with layers and color codes for quick QA in review meetings. Hand‑off packets include labeled PDFs, summaries, and a question log that speeds approvals. All methods emphasize clarity, traceability, and realistic allowances rather than optimistic guesses.

* Format: Drawing sets (PDF), symbol legend, takeoff sheets, pricing template, and review checklist with video walkthroughs.
* Duration: 2 hours of instruction plus a 60‑minute hands‑on takeoff lab.
* What You’ll Learn: Plan reading, device counting, conduit/cable measurement, BOM building, alternates, and change‑order hygiene.
* Target Audience: Apprentices, estimators, and small contractors who want accurate, defendable bids.
